jan III.1208 Posted October 11, 2018 Share Posted October 11, 2018 So when you insert a crafting component at a crafting station it says how many recipes there are containing this crafting component. This always turns out to be right except for now...I am stuck with 1 complete set of bronze crafting component(pauldron chasing, pauldron lining, chain boot chasing, ...etc ). This is also the case for iron but not for steel and darksteel.I did not check for mithril and orichalcum.When I drop them on the discovery page it says: 1 possible recipe, required rating: 350. thehipone.6812 Posted October 11, 2018 Share Posted October 11, 2018 Couple of options: You can check the wiki and cross-compare what you have discovered with the recipes listed under the components that you do have. Such as: https://wiki.guildwars2.com/wiki/Bronze_Chain_Glove_Lining You may have the fine version discovered, but not the masterwork version of one thing or another. Leveling armor was my first idea, but you said that ecto doesnt combine and that wouldn't explain the bronze items either. Giver's armor maybe?Other option is to go to gw2tp.com/recipes and select armorsmith and set the level limits equal to the level that shows up on the discovery pane and go down and check what you're missing.
